André Dereoux Smith is an accomplished multi-hyphenate, husband and father. In the past 10 years, his work has lived in the world in the form of playbooks, campaigns, exhibitions and university curriculum. 

In Smith’s time at Tisch—where he was a Fletcher Foundation Fellow—his academic advisor was the artist Karen Elizabeth Finley. He worked as a Teaching Assistant to art historian RoseLee Goldberg, founder of the Performa Biennial. Smith took full advantage of the university system in his time at NYU—taking MBA electives at Stern Business School and business of the visual arts seminars at Steinhardt School of Culture—where, amongst fieldwork projects for Creative Time and Twitter. Most recently at The Martin Agency—named The 2020 Agency of The Year (AdWeek)—Smith was Planning Director of Social Strategy in TMA’s Social Studio and Cultural Impact Lab, where he worked with other Director-level colleagues across disciplines on new business. He worked across domestic and global accounts including Hanesbrands Inc., UPS and AXE (Unilever). His past leadership duties have included Special Projects at MasterClass and Big Think, Strategist at IPGMediabrands and Strategy Chief at 1stAveMachine. 

Prior to his return to brand and agency creative, Prof. Smith was a Visiting Lecturer at the University of Illinois at Chicago in the Managerial Studies Department at the College of Business Administration. At UIC, he served on the undergraduate curriculum review board ('19- '20) taught Global Marketing, Ad Sales & Promotions as well as Consumer Behavior through RFPs, GMPs and Creative Briefs. Outside of the classroom Prof. Smith is still an independent art curator, programming producer and voice of hybrid creative strategies on numerous projects with SFMoMA, Adidas, AmEx, Live Nation, Soho House, NeueHouse, Gavin Brown’s enterprise and Qualcomm... to name a few.
